Mal wieder virtuelle Geräte - jetzt aber richtig!

ok. Deinstallation hat funktioniert.
wo finde ich denn den aktuellen homee node?

zu den Geräten
Staubsauger ist nen xiaomi. ich meine, da hab ich schon mal irgendwo gelesen, das das geht.
Bei der Heizung, kann ich im Prinzip über einen link, die einzelnen Werte abfragen.
Jeder Parameter hat da seinen eigene Adresse.
Da denke ich jetzt einfach mal, das das funktionieren sollte.

ich hab jetzt einfach mal

npm install node-red-contrib-homee@beta

zu

npm install node-red-contrib-homee

geändert.

mal sehen, was passiert…

Wie gesagt über den Palettenmanger in der Weboberfläche von node Red geht das ein wenig komfortabler.

Alles klar.
Ich probiere erst mal ein bisschen rum.
Fange mal mit der Pelletheizung an. Da will ich ja nur Werte übernehmen.

Mal sehen ob ich damit klar komme.

Vielen Dank für die Hilfe bis hierher.

Pelletheizung hat glaube @Daniel umgesetzt.
Gibt es also schon von nem User der dir da bestimmt mal ne Vorlage geben kann.

Das wäre natürlich super.

Hab in diesem thread auch gesehen, das @Scoan das für seine Pelletheizung gezeigt hat

@Daniel, @Scoan, wäre ihr wohl so nett und zeigt mir mal eure Node red Lösung für die Pelletheizung?

Auch wenn’s ein anderer Ofen ist, ist die grundsätzliche Vorgehensweise ja ggf. ähnlich.

Vielen Dank.

Da meine Lösung zu einem Zeitpunkt entstanden ist wo noch kein node-red Plugin vorhanden war, wird dir das wahrscheinlich wenig bringen.

Bei mir läuft das über eine eigene nodejs app. Da habe ich damals (ebenso wie die Community hier) hih genutzt.

Gruß Sven

Ja geht ja um die Anbindung über hih

Das ist mir schon klar. Aber ich nutze nicht das node-red Plugin dafür. Wie gesagt, das ist schon vorher entstanden. Das ist eine node-js App, kein node-red Flow.

Ich kann morgen den flow einstellen. Ich habe einen Kessel von ETA. Der hat eine restful API, die ich über webhooks abfrage und steuere.

1 „Gefällt mir“

Hallo @Daniel

das wäre natürlich genial!
Ich sage schon mal vielen Dank für deine Hilfe.

Gruß
Tobias

Hier der Flow einfach .pdf entfernen mit Text Editor öffnen alles markieren und in node red importieren:
flows.json.pdf (86,9 KB)
im oberen Teil werden einfach nur die aktuellen Werte abgefragt unten habe ich dann Schalter gebastelt mit Rückkanal, damit ich den Kessel steuern kann. Die Werte werden bei mir zusätzlich an Homeassistant weitergegeben, da ich dort mein Dashboard aufbaue.

Hier noch die original Oberfläche von meiner Pelletheizung:


und hier von meinem Dashboard in Homeassistant

Wenn Du noch fragen hast melde Dich gerne.

3 „Gefällt mir“

Hallo @Daniel,

Super , vielen Dank!

Ich würde mich dann per pn melden.
Ich habe da als Neuling auf jeden Fall noch Fragen.
Aber das können wir ja unter uns klären.

Gruß

Tobias

Hallo zusammen,

nachdem mir Daniel dankenswerter Weise seinen flow für die Heizung zur Verfügung gestellt hat und mir außerdem noch viele Dinge erklärt hat. (Vielen Dank an der Stelle nochmal!!), bin ich mittlerweile soweit, das ich einen flow habe, der einige Werte meiner Heizung ausließt.

Probleme habe ich aber noch, diese Werte über einen virtuellen homee in meinem homee darzustellen. Der virtuelle homee wird nicht gefunden.
Ich denke, das ich hier noch irgendwas grundsätzliches falsch mache.

Ich habe dazu an dieser Stelle auch eine Frage gestellt, bisher aber noch keine Rückmeldung erhalten.
https://community.hom.ee/t/node-red-hilfe-frage-ideen-austausch-thread/18226/462?u=shadow31

Wäre jemand so nett und erklärt mir das nochmal.
Den Blog von Stefan, oder das Video von Micha habe ich schon gesichtet, finde aber meinen Fehler nicht.

Vielen Dank vorab.

Guten Morgen,

@Steffen darf ich dich nochmal bemühen?
Aktuell mag wohl keiner mit mir reden :sob:

Die sind wohl noch alle mit der Roadmap 2021 beschäftigt :wink:

In dem Zuge direkt noch eine node red Frage.
Ich wollte mir bestimmte Daten über ein Dashboard darstellen.
Hast du da einen Vorschlag? Hatte es erstmal ganz einfach über die dashboards bei node red versucht, aber da bekomme ich beim Versuch das zu installieren folgende Fehlermeldung:

2021-01-29T06:49:14.998Z installieren : node-red-dashboard 2.27.0
2021-01-29T06:49:14.813Z npm install --no-audit --no-update-notifier --save --save-prefix=„~“ --production node-red-dashboard@2.27.0
2021-01-29T06:49:16.102Z [err] npm
2021-01-29T06:49:16.103Z [err]
2021-01-29T06:49:16.104Z [err] ERR! code EINVALIDTAGNAME
2021-01-29T06:49:16.123Z [err] npm
2021-01-29T06:49:16.123Z [err] ERR! Invalid tag name „“~„0.8.1“: Tags may not have any characters that encodeURIComponent encodes.
2021-01-29T06:49:16.230Z [err]
2021-01-29T06:49:16.230Z [err] npm
2021-01-29T06:49:16.230Z [err] ERR! A complete log of this run can be found in:
2021-01-29T06:49:16.231Z [err] npm ERR!
2021-01-29T06:49:16.231Z [err] /home/pi/.npm/_logs/2021-01-29T06_49_16_124Z-debug.log
2021-01-29T06:49:16.239Z rc=1

Danke vorab für deine Hilfe, Gruß Tobisas

Was hat denn @Steffen mit Node-Red zu tun? Der ist für den homee-Support zuständig und nicht für individuelle Schnittstellen, die die Community gebastelt hat.

Hallo Christian,

wie du gesehen hast, war das nur eine Nebenfrage.

Sehe aber gerade, das ich da was missverstanden habe :innocent:

Habe gedacht, das der hier:
Virtuelle Geräte in homee mit Node-RED | himpler.com

und @Steffen der Selbe sind :see_no_evil:

Wer lesen kann ist klar im Vorteil… der eine heißt Steffen, der andere Stefan.

Also @Steffen, vergiss es bitte. Mein Fehler. Sorry!
Evtl. meldet sich ja doch noch jemand anderer.

@ch.krause Danke für den Hinweis!

Den kannst Du über @stfnhmplr ansprechen.

Hey @Shadow31,

Du kannst also deinen virtuellen hih nicht mit dem homee verbinden und es wird dir im homee immer ein Fehler angezeigt?
Hast du mal den homee neu gestartet und auch node red mal neu gestartet?
Was für ein deploy benutzt du bei node red ?
Ein full deploy setzt die hih Werte komplett neu.

Wie hast du node red installiert ?
Welche Versionen benutzt du ?

VG

1 „Gefällt mir“

Hallo Micha,

bäm! so viele Fragen und ich in doch noch so neu :wink:

  • Ja, der hih kann im homee nicht verbunden werden
  • den homee habe ich natürlich nicht neugestartet und auch node red nicht :worried: Sorry, ist ja eigentlich eine Grundregel in dem Bereich.
  • Was für ein deploy ich bei node red ich benutzt? Sorry, weiß nicht was du mit deploy meinst. Wie gesagt ich bin ganz frisch bei dem thema. Aber wenn ich dich richtig verstehe: man kann ja bei „deploy“ verschiedene Varianten auswählen. Hier nutze ich „Voll“.
  • node red war vorinstalliert
  • v1.0.6

Es ist doch richtig, das ich einfach das homee device node an meinen flow hänge, hier eine id, benutzer und passwort erstelle und das sollte es schon gewesenen sein? Bei dir im video sah das so einfach aus…
Verstehe ich das richtig, das ich die homee api node nur brauche um Daten aus meinem homee in node red zu bekommen?

Ich starte jetzt erstmal alles neu. Wenn´s so einfach ist, beiße ich mich natürlich in den Ars…